Output 62cde15e7744a2e243c65a691c0ac1f162014ea9e91add5407c0699af6419cc1:3

value
46804939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 038f84603c81a1258b2fd44ebcc57c3d1acfb368 OP_EQUAL
address
321qsrw4UQ9a2pP6TFcT5XGWNLjvKPx3r6
transaction
62cde15e7744a2e243c65a691c0ac1f162014ea9e91add5407c0699af6419cc1
spent
true